About the Add Page Numbers

Pagination stops being cosmetic the moment a document is referred to in argument. Court bundles are expected to be paginated so that everyone in the room can be directed to the same page — English civil practice directions on bundles are explicit about it — and the same applies to tender submissions, board packs and any document with a cross-referenced index.

This tool inserts page numbers at the position you choose across the document, in your browser, without uploading anything. Numbers are written as real text, so they remain selectable and searchable in the finished file.

Is this Bates numbering for litigation discovery?
No. This adds sequential page numbers. Bates numbering uses a fixed prefix with a zero-padded sequence continuing across a whole production set, and formal discovery productions in US litigation generally require dedicated Bates stamping software.
Should I add page numbers before or after merging a bundle?
After. Number the assembled bundle so the sequence runs continuously from the first page to the last, which is what an index needs to point at.
Are the numbers searchable?
Yes. They are added as real text rather than as an image, so they can be selected and searched in the finished document.
